Description

This is a compact manzanita with dense leaves that turn bright red in the winter. It grows 6-12 inches high and up to 8 feet wide. It is tolerant of snow and freezing conditions. - Cornflower Farms

 

This plant is on the City of Ashland’s Prohibited Plant List and should only be planted if it is at least 5 feet away from any structure. Prohibited Flammable Plants List Use caution when planting and follow tree and shrub spacing guidelines as outlined in the General Fuel Modification Area Standards found in Ashland’s Municipal Code, Chapter 18.3.10.100 https://ashland.municipal.codes/LandUse/18.3.10.100 Questions?
